Edward Lyons (of Galway?) and his wife Mary lived on Grafton St. when daughter Elizabeth died of consumtion at age one year two months, on Aug. 29. 1853. She was buried in Tatnuck cemetery but made it onto Merski's St. John's transcription project.
Michael Lyons (a talor by trade) and his wife Bridget lived on Front St. when daugher Mary was born on Oct. 16, 1850
There is a family of Quinns in Leicester in 1855 Irish only census
There are some early to the area Cambells but I have no Watsons.
All my info tends to be pre 1855 (mostly complete prior to 1850) covers Worcester county (for the most part) and is available  on the TIARA website, as is much work from Merski. I don't have much more than that which is in the database, but feel free to ask.
